Low Fat Banana & Raisin Muffins - Workout Snack

Low Fat Banana & Raisin Muffins

Recipe from calorieking.com.au found here
Preparation Time: 10 mins 
Cooking Time: 30 mins 

Ingredients: 
2 cup Self-raising Flour
2 tsp baking powder
1 tsp bicarbonate soda
1/2 cup oat bran
1 cup apple sauce
1 egg, lightly beaten
1/2 cup skim milk
1/3 cup maple syrup
1 cup banana, mashed (Approx 2 small - medium)
1/2 cup raisins
1 Tbsp canola oil

Directions:
Preheat oven to moderate 180°C.
Prepare a 12-hole muffin tin with muffin papers. 
(My batch made 19 muffins)

Sift flour, baking powder and soda in a medium bowl. Stir through oat bran. Make well in centre.

Using a large table fork, stir in combined apple sauce, oil, egg, skim milk, maple syrup, banana and raisins until the mixture is just combined.

Spoon mixture into prepared tin. Bake 25-30 minutes until golden brown and cooked through (use the Toothpick Test).

Stand 5 minutes before turning muffins onto wire rack to cool.
